How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Ferguson?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Ferguson Studio Apartments | $795 | $795 | $795 |
| Ferguson 1 Bedroom Apartments | $859 | $595 | $1,200 |
| Ferguson 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,115 | $649 | $1,500 |
| Ferguson 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,330 | $935 | $2,100 |
